Subject: Re: [9fans] getting 9vx root from a file server?

The -r flag takes a directory name, not a dial string.
If you want to mount from a file server, you need
to run the usual /boot/boot program, which takes care of
dialing and posting and authentication and such.
To do this, use the untested -b flag.
You might find it useful to run -tb so that if you get
an error, it doesn't disappear with the gui window.
